We are seeking an IT Business Analyst – Core Insurance Systems to support thecore platforms. The role focuses on policy administration, claims, underwriting, and billing systems, supporting operational workflows, etc. The candidate will bridge business operations, IT, vendors, and compliance teams to ensure system stability and effective delivery.

Responsibilities:
  • Gather, analyse and document business requirements for insurance-related systems, covering areas such as policy administration, underwriting, claims, billing and reporting
  • Act as the key liaison between business users, IT teams and external vendors to ensure requirements are clearly understood and delivered
  • Prepare functional specifications, user stories, process flows and system documentation
  • Support system enhancement projects, regulatory initiatives and digital transformation programmes
  • Facilitate workshops, UAT planning and execution, defect tracking and post‑implementation review
  • Ensure solutions comply with internal standards, regulatory requirements and best practices within the insurance industry
Job Requirements: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Systems, Business Administration or related disciplines
  • Minimum 3 years of experience as an IT Business Analyst, preferably within insurance or financial services
  • Solid understanding of insurance business processes (Life / General insurance experience is an advantage)
  • Hands-on experience in requirements gathering, gap analysis and UAT support
  • Strong commun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Proficient in both spoken and written English and Chinese
